Поделиться через


Свойство PivotCell.CustomSubtotalFunction (Excel)

Возвращает параметр поля настраиваемой функции промежуточных итогов объекта PivotCell . XlConsolidationFunction только для чтения.

Синтаксис

expression. CustomSubtotalFunction

Выражение Переменная, представляющая объект PivotCell .

Замечания

Свойство CustomSubtotalFunction возвращает ошибку, если тип объекта PivotCell не является пользовательским промежуточным итогом. Это свойство применяется только к исходным данным, отличным от OLAP.

Пример

В этом примере определяется, содержит ли ячейка C20 пользовательскую функцию промежуточных итогов, которая использует функцию консолидации count, а затем уведомляет пользователя. В примере предполагается, что на активном листе существует сводная таблица.

Sub UseCustomSubtotalFunction() 
 
 On Error GoTo Not_A_Function 
 
 ' Determine if custom subtotal function is a count function. 
 If Application.Range("C20").PivotCell.CustomSubtotalFunction = xlCount Then 
 MsgBox "The custom subtotal function is a Count." 
 Else 
 MsgBox "The custom subtotal function is not a Count." 
 End If 
 Exit Sub 
 
Not_A_Function: 
 MsgBox "The selected cell is not a custom subtotal function." 
 
End Sub

Поддержка и обратная связь

Есть вопросы или отзывы, касающиеся Office VBA или этой статьи? Руководство по другим способам получения поддержки и отправки отзывов см. в статье Поддержка Office VBA и обратная связь.